Mastering crypto options execution requires a direct engagement with the market’s deepest liquidity pools. Request for Quote (RFQ) systems represent a fundamental mechanism for achieving this precision. RFQ systems facilitate bilateral price discovery, allowing participants to solicit quotes from multiple market makers simultaneously for specific options contracts.
This structured interaction ensures competitive pricing and optimal execution for significant order sizes, circumventing the limitations of traditional order book dynamics. The design inherently addresses the fragmentation often observed in nascent digital asset markets, concentrating liquidity for specific trades.
A participant initiates a request, specifying the asset, strike, expiry, and quantity of the options desired. Market makers then respond with executable bids and offers, creating a transparent and competitive environment. This process grants the initiator direct control over their execution quality, a distinct advantage in a rapidly moving market. The ability to compare multiple firm quotes before committing to a trade reshapes the landscape of large-scale options transactions.

Block Trading Advantages
Block trading, executed through RFQ, offers substantial advantages for institutional-sized positions. This method facilitates the execution of large Bitcoin (BTC) and Ethereum (ETH) options trades without adverse market impact. Participants privately negotiate terms with multiple liquidity providers, securing competitive prices for substantial volumes. This confidentiality preserves market stability, preventing large orders from signaling intent and moving prices against the trader.
A systematic approach to block trading involves a clear definition of desired entry or exit points, coupled with a thorough understanding of the prevailing volatility surface. Deribit, for example, sets minimum sizes for block trades, ensuring these transactions maintain their intended purpose of large-scale, off-exchange execution.

Options Spreads Execution
RFQ systems excel at executing multi-leg options spreads. Combining multiple options contracts into a single RFQ ensures simultaneous execution, eliminating leg risk. This capability proves vital for strategies such as iron condors, butterflies, or calendar spreads, where the relative pricing of each leg dictates the overall profitability.
Traders define their desired spread parameters, and market makers compete to provide the tightest, most favorable quote for the entire structure. This reduces complexity and increases execution efficiency for intricate positions.

Consider these key strategies for RFQ utilization:
- Directional Block Trades ▴ Executing large call or put positions to express a strong directional market view with minimal price disturbance.
- Volatility Trades ▴ Constructing straddles or strangles via RFQ to capitalize on expected changes in implied volatility, securing a precise entry price for the combined position.
- Hedging Overlays ▴ Implementing large-scale portfolio hedges, such as protective puts or covered calls, efficiently to mitigate downside risk or generate income.
- Arbitrage Opportunities ▴ Capitalizing on pricing discrepancies between exchanges or derivatives, using RFQ to lock in favorable execution for arbitrage plays.
- Yield Enhancement Structures ▴ Employing strategies like cash-secured puts or covered calls to generate additional returns on underlying holdings.

Portfolio Hedging Refinement
Sophisticated portfolio hedging benefits immensely from RFQ capabilities. Large-scale adjustments to delta, gamma, or vega exposure become feasible with minimal market footprint. A portfolio manager seeking to rebalance a significant options book can solicit quotes for complex multi-leg hedges, ensuring precise execution across diverse contracts.
This maintains the desired risk profile without inadvertently moving underlying asset prices. The ability to transact large, custom hedges off-exchange is paramount for maintaining portfolio integrity during volatile periods.
One considers the implications of multi-dealer liquidity aggregation. RFQ systems effectively aggregate liquidity from numerous market makers, creating a competitive environment that yields superior pricing for the initiator. This dynamic competition is a potent force for price improvement, especially for bespoke or illiquid options series. Accessing a broad spectrum of liquidity providers ensures that even highly specialized trades receive competitive bids.
